  • Reproductive technologies in the honeybee (Apis mellifera)
    Drones, however, are haploid and are developed from unfertilized eggs, carrying only maternal genetic material Reproduction in honeybees is characterized by two distinct aspects: (1) reproduction of colonies, of which the most known is swarming, and (2) reproduction of individuals Honeybee colony is always headed by a queen bee
  • The Buzz on Native Bees | U. S. Geological Survey - USGS. gov
    There are nearly 20,000 known bee species in the world, and 4,000 of them are native to the United States From the tiny and solitary Perdita minima, known as the world’s smallest bee, to the large carpenter bee, to the brilliant blue of the mason bee; native bees come in a variety of shapes, sizes and colors And all these bees have jobs, as
